How are they with the chickens? Do they chase off predators? For my next dog, I want more of a livestock dog, but not one that barks constantly. I was looking at Anatolian Shepherds, but it says they are big barkers.

Thanks. He's good with the chickens. If they are free ranging he will take smaller groups to the larger groups. They would certainly warn you of predators, but they typically/traditionally live with their family at night rather than their herd, the way a livestock guardian dog does. They are quiet as a mouse
lau.gif
. OK, I can't do that, most are barkers, you really have to start right away to teach the quiet command. They are really smart. I picked the breed because I wanted a herding dog, and these were supposed to settle down inside better than some of the other herding breeds. I guess they do, I have 2 sleeping at my feet right now. They are also smaller than Border Collies and Australian Sheepdogs which were two of the other breeds I was considering. (I very well could have puppies sometime next year)
